Extinction: Gigantopithecus

Gigantopithecus is believed to have gone extinct approximately 100,000 years ago. The primary evidence for their existence and extinction comes from fossilized teeth and jawbones found in caves in southern China, Vietnam, and India. Electromagnetic Radiation Theory

James Clerk Maxwell predicted electromagnetic waves, but he did not perform experiments to prove their existence. His prediction was based on his work on the classical theory of electromagnetic radiation, which unified electricity, magnetism, and light as different manifestations of the same phenomenon. Terra Amata Site, France

Discovered in the 1990s, this 400,000-year-old Homo heidelbergensis structure in France is believed to be a primitive hut or shelter made from wooden posts and branches. The structure is thought to have been built by Homo heidelbergensis. The shelter is estimated to be around 4-5 meters (13-16 feet) wide and 6-7 meters (20-23 feet) long.

Homo rhodesiensis: A Hybrid Lesson

Homo rhodesiensis, often regarded as Africa’s counterpart to Europe’s Homo heidelbergensis, represents a pivotal species. Discovered in Kabwe, Zambia, the species exhibits a mix of robust and modern traits with a large brain size and advanced tool use, reflecting significant cognitive capabilities.
